Foundation® Business Simulation is designed to teach all the essential elements
of running a business: finance, the cause and effect
relationships between functional areas, satisfying customer
demands and competitive analysis.
In Foundation®, participants form teams to run a $40 million company for five years.
The goal is to create a successful business in the face of tough competition -
competition provided by your own colleagues!
